Output cd643c610b91ae8b9d580b8b887067a67b3b1fe435061072ad093802a1809957:6

value
622803200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a869d0fc0e6d0d9421cdbcbf88d89a7a7fac29f OP_EQUAL
address
38V5BrHsPSLAQ47oZUAg4DN2H3v1jYohfU
transaction
cd643c610b91ae8b9d580b8b887067a67b3b1fe435061072ad093802a1809957
confirmations
411423
spent
true